LVCMOS clock buffers tackle clock distribution challenges ⋆ Electronics Weekly

3+ day, 15+ hour ago   (371+ words) Microchip Technology is introducing its SY757xx family of 1.2V-output LVCMOS clock buffers. Specifically, the SY757xx family enables ultra-low additive jitter clock distribution while maintaining the high clock resolution and signal integrity required for high-speed FPGA, SoC and CPU platforms.
